A practical starting point is to measure annualized reward outflows in token units and convert those to USD at a realistic price assumption, then compare that to annualized trading fee revenue credited to LPs; the reward-to-fee ratio is a direct signal of whether incentives are substituting or supplementing organic fee income. One approach is to keep metadata content-addressed and immutable in IPFS or Arweave and include its content hash and source transaction identifiers inside the Wormhole VAA. The VAA then becomes a signed proof that a particular metadata hash was published on the origin chain at a given time.
